Animal Instinct

Animal print, especially leopard print, is a fall must have. Because leopard print is comprised of neutral colors like beige, black and tan, they can paired with bright colors or with traditional black. Prints like these add a punch of sass to your outfit and give you an edgier look. To me, leopard print will never go out of style. Find your inner feline with pieces like these.

Sassy Smoking Slippers

Out with ballet flats...in with smoking slippers. There is a fashion trend among us and it's these Hugh Heffner-esqe works of art. These perfect fall accessories are my way of getting away with wearing slippers in public and even better...at work! Smoking slippers in lady-like hues bridge the masculine and feminine divide. Pair these jazzy shoes with something fall and fashion forward.
